Found on insular shelves and slopes. Mainly feeds on benthic invertebrates and bony fishes (Ref. 114953). Oviparous (Ref. 50449). Eggs have horn-like projections on the shell (Ref. 205). Young hatches at ca. 17 cm TL (Ref. 114953).

Oviparous, paired eggs are laid. Embryos feed solely on yolk (Ref. 50449). Eggs have horn-like projections on the shell (Ref. 205).
